Research And Implementation Of Construction Method For Internet Of Things Capability Knowledge Graph Based On Information Extraction

Internet of Things Capability Knowledge Graph(IoTCKG)integrates the characteristics of knowledge map and Internet of Things The IoTCKG is constructed by extracting the functions of Internet of Things and their relationships,so that the service in Internet of Things is structured and semantic information is added to the service.It is finer in granularity than the traditional knowledge graph of Internet of Things objects.The purpose of the IoTCKG description method is to solve the description problem of the Internet of Things,which can be used for the integration of heterogeneous Internet of Things platforms,service discovery and recommendation systems,etc.Because heterogeneous Internet of Things standards and descriptions are not conducive to integration and further innovation in the field,in recent years,the traditional Internet of Things(IoT)has transited to the emerging WoT(Web of Things)to solve some of the problems of the Internet of Things,but most of them are to build knowledge graph of Internet of Things objects,which have relatively large descriptive granularity and can not meet the dynamic changes of object functions and higher-level application requirements.Based on this background,this topic innovates the composition of knowledge graph by constructing the capability knowledge graph of the Internet of Things,the traditional granularity of "thing-relationship-attribute" is refined into "capability-relationship-capability" capability knowledge graph to describe the functions of objects and their relationships in the Internet of Things.Meanwhile,the semantics of the Internet of Things is added.To this end,this paper has done the following specific research and work:Firstly,the problems and unique characteristics of the Internet of Things are studied and described,and a scheme to solve these problems by using the capability knowledge graph of the Internet of Things is put forward.On this basis,a set of solutions to construct the capability knowledge graph of the Internet of Things are put forward.Secondly,it studies how to extract competence knowledge vocabulary from corpus.According to the characteristics of the Internet of Things,a BiLSTM model is proposed to extract target competence vocabulary from segmented corpus and provide node data for constructing knowledge graph.Thirdly,it studies how to extract relations from sentences marked with competence pairs,and studies supervised and semi-supervised information extraction.In the supervisory field,BiLSTM-CNN model is proposed,which combines the advantages of LSTM and CNN.In the semi-supervised domain,a RETAG model is proposed,which can obtain more competent vocabulary information and better relationship extraction results.
